‘Don’t see fellow Kenyan being abducted and keep calm’ – Babu Owino
By Ascah Mwango, July 17, 2024Embakasi East Member of Parliament Babu Owino has called on Kenyans to stand together and assist each other during the ongoing anti-government protests, which have been marred by kidnappings and killings.
In a statement shared on his X account just hours after the protests on Tuesday, July 16, 2024, Owino urged citizens to take action against the rising abductions.
“Kenyans, we must stop broad daylight abductions by acting with an equal and opposite force that the thugs are using on our people. Don’t see a fellow Kenyan being abducted and keep calm, please ACT. Use anything around you and save a fellow Kenyan. Let’s deal with the abductors,” Owino stated.
